又一个 git-webhook 小工具 —— webhookit

2017-03-06 11:16:08 +08:00
 50vip

webhookit

开源地址:webhookit

DEMO 预览地址:http://webhookit.hust.cc/

1. 介绍

使用 Flask 做的,代码很少更简单,部署更加简单。

之前写过一个比较复杂的,带有比较好 web UI 界面的 git-webhook ,虽然使用起来比较爽,但是开始部署的时候还是比较麻烦的。

所以简化了这个项目,形成新项目:https://github.com/hustcc/webhookit,主要是简化部署。

2. 怎么使用?

pip install webhookit之后,系统会有两个命令工具: webhookit , webhookit_config 。

怎么使用,我举个简单的例子:

# 1. install webhookit
pip install webhookit

# 2. initial a webhookit config file
webhookit_config > /home/hustcc/webhook-configs/config4hustcc.py

# 3. update config4hustcc.py with your own config and save
vim config4hustcc.py

# 4. run webhookit http server
webhookit -c config4hustcc.py

然后打开 http://host:18340 看到页面,就说明部署成功了。然后将 http://host:18340/webhookit 加入到 webhook 中即可。欢迎反馈问题。

3464 次点击
所在节点    分享创造
0 条回复

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/345246

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X